Peterborough United and Cardiff City fined £5,000 each by FA after melee

£5k doesn't seem like an awful lot of money in the context of modern football finance - That would be a token contribution/fine from each players wages for a single week - For actions which the FA are hoping to stamp out

So what hope does the game have of reducing the daft posturing and scrapping - Which is a bad thing for youngsters playing the game to see and emulate - When the fines seem barely enough to make clubs/players think twice about their on pitch actions?
